Meloni thinks of a reform of the secret services by merging AISI and AISE

   

(by Andrea Pinto) The newspaper's anticipation of the presumed reform of our secret services was also discussed today by Il Giornale. The current information system for the security of the Republic was established with Law 124/2007, which had already reformed the national intelligence sector at the time (Prodi Government).

Today in Italy operational intelligence is entrusted to two agencies (AISI e AISE) coordinated by a Department, the DIS - Department of Security Information - which is the body used by the President of the Council of Ministers and the delegated Authority for the exercise of their functions and for ensure unity in the programming of information research, in the analysis and in the operational activities of AISE and AISI.

THEAISI (Information and Internal Security Agency) has the task of researching and processing all the information useful for defending the internal security of the Republic and the democratic institutions from any threat, any subversive activity and any form of criminal or terrorist aggression.

THEAISE (Information and External Security Agency) has the task of researching and processing all information useful for defending the independence, integrity and security of the Republic from threats from abroad.

Apparently the prime minister Giorgia Meloni and the Delegated Authority, the Undersecretary to the Presidency of the Council of Ministers, Alfredo Mantovano, they would be thinking of merging the two agencies because they are considered complementary and often competitive. The functions of the DIS are also under discussion, which today should coordinate the two agencies at 360°, but in fact, according to the arguments of Il Giornale, would not be able to have a actual "grip" on them.

What is certain is that the union of the two agencies presupposes the creation of a single top figure, a sort of new emperor of 007. In this regard, among the experts, many doubts arise in wanting to concentrate so much power in a single person because the "Divide and conquer" it is more functional in such a delicate sector.

As Il Giornale writes, what precisely the reasoning behind the Meloni project is not officially known, on the other hand, there was no trace of an intelligence reform in the center-right government program. But the affairs of our security agencies have always been in the attention of the prime minister, well before her arrival at Palazzo Chigi. And, according to what is understood, once she arrived at the government, in direct contact with the reality of the structure, Meloni had to realize what among the insiders had been the subject of criticism and complaints for some time: just as she was designed by the latest reform, launched in 2007 by the Prodi government also following the story of the Abu Omar kidnapping, the division of tasks between Aisi and Aise is so vague as to be inapplicable, and to generate continuous overlapping, bungling, jealousy.

The overlaps between the activities of the two agencies also occur under the eyes of the allied secret services, which find themselves faced with two interlocutors who often say different things. The consequences, on more than one occasion, have reached and exceeded the threshold of ridicule. Episodes that came out when Meloni and Mantovano settled in Palazzo Chigi.

The premier would therefore like to put his hand to the entire national security organization chart in the light of the new global challenges that make intelligence no longer divisible into internal and external functions because often operational activities must necessarily be carried out in both environments.

However, to avoid the eventuality of concentrating all the activities in a single head with the union of the two agencies, one would be thinking of another solution: to leave AISI and AISE, however greatly strengthening the powers of the DIS which should assume coordination functions fully operational, with the two agencies reporting directly to it.
